A role for immune responses against non-CS components in the cross-species protection induced by immunization with irradiated malaria sporozoites.

Immunization with irradiated Plasmodium sporozoites induces sterile immunity in rodents, monkeys and humans. The major surface component of the sporozoite the circumsporozoite protein (CS) long considered as the antigen predominantly responsible for this immunity, thus remains the leading candidate...
